Overview
The 6N137#300 is a high-speed logic output optoisolator produced by Broadcom Limited. This component is designed to provide electrical isolation between the input and output circuits, making it suitable for applications requiring high-speed data transfer and isolation. The 6N137#300 features a single-channel configuration with an open collector output and is housed in an 8-DIP (Dual In-Line Package) with gull wing leads.
Key Specifications
Parameter | Value |
---|---|
Manufacturer Part Number | 6N137#300 |
Optoelectronic Device Type | Logic IC Output Optocoupler |
Package / Case | 8-DIP (0.300", 7.62mm), Gull Wing |
Mounting Type | Through Hole |
Number of Channels | 1 |
Input Type | DC |
Data Rate | 10 MBd |
Supply Voltage | 4.5 V ~ 5.5 V |
Isolation Voltage | 3750 Vrms |
Forward Current (If) - Max | 20 mA |
Output Type | Open Collector, Schottky Clamped |
Output Current - Max | 50 mA |
Operating Temperature | -40°C ~ 85°C |
Common Mode Transient Immunity (Min) | 1 kV/µs |
Propagation Delay (tpLH / tpHL) - Max | 75 ns / 75 ns |
Rise / Fall Time (Typ) | 24 ns / 10 ns |
